What does Pittsburgh need to do to become a bike-friendly city? Here's your chance to find out as Steve Patchan,(photo on left), the new bicycle/pedestrian coordinator for Pittsburgh shares the spotlight with Scott Bricker (center), director of
Bike Pittsburgh and Amy Garbark (right), USA cycling official who is implementing Pittsburgh's premiere urban cycling program for high school students.
The discussion will include the audience and will be moderated by Matt Stroud, writer and cyclist who just completed a cross-country bike trip from Boston to San Francisco.
